The Bosch Rexroth Indramat MHD093C-058-NP0-AN is a servo motor from the MHD Synchronous Motors series with liquid cooling and an IP65 degree of protection. It features digital servo feedback (HSF) encoder type, has a continuous standstill torque of 23.0 Nm, and uses a keyed shaft design with shaft seal. The motor operates within an ambient temperature range of 0 to 40 °C and is classified under insulation class F.

Product Description:
The MHD093C-058-NP0-AN is a servo motor manufactured by Bosch Rexroth Indramat for the MHD Synchronous Motors series. Intended for industrial automation, this unit converts drive-controller commands into precise rotary movement for indexing tables, handling modules, and packaging spindles. It uses the 093 frame with a C length code, and its keyed shaft supports direct coupling to driven elements. The motor comes without an integral brake, which helps keep rotor inertia low for applications that prioritize fast acceleration and deceleration. This arrangement suits coordinated axis motion where repeatable speed and position response is needed during frequent start-stop cycles.
The motor delivers a continuous standstill torque of 23.0 Nm, enabling stable holding and low-speed operation without overheating when coolant circulates through its jacket. The housing uses liquid cooling to remove loss heat and support full rated output even inside sealed enclosures with an IP65 protection class. Position data are provided through digital servo feedback (HSF), an optical system that supplies high-resolution incremental information for relative position control and stable speed regulation. A centering diameter of 130 mm aligns the flange with gearboxes or machine frames, and the power leads exit on side A through an output connector for orderly cable routing. Because the shaft is keyed and the motor has no holding brake, vertical loads require external holding force when power is removed.
The square flange measures 140 / 150 mm. The insulation class is Class F, so the winding system can withstand temperatures up to 155 °C during cyclic overloads. System accuracy is ± 0.5 angular minutes, which supports fine positioning when the drive evaluates the relative feedback signals. The motor is rated for ambient conditions from 0 to 40 °C and can be installed up to 1000 m above mean sea level without derating. A shaft seal is fitted, winding code 058 matches the electrical characteristics expected by compatible Indramat drive amplifiers, and storage or transport is permitted from -20 to +80 °C.
